Redskins ink CB Dunbar to multiyear extension
Jan 1, 2018 - 8:50 PM Restricted free-agent cornerback Quinton Dunbar signed a multiyear contract extension with the Washington Redskins, the team announced Monday.Terms of the deal were not disclosed by the franchise, but it was reported to be for three years and $10.5 million with $5.25 million guaranteed.
The 6-foot-2, 197-pound Dunbar started four games this past season and had 28 tackles, eight passes defensed and an interception, which came against Philadelphia Eagles quarterback Carson Wentz in Week 7.
In 40 career regular-season games, Dunbar has 65 tackles, 18 passes defensed, three interceptions, one sack and one fumble recovery.
The 25-year-old Dunbar came to the Redskins as a college free agent wide receiver out of Florida in 2015 who was converted to cornerback.
The Redskins also announced the signings of offensive linemen Alex Balducci, John Kling and Cameron Jefferson, defensive linemen Ondre Pipkins and Tavaris Barnes, tight end Chris Bazile, running back Kenny Hilliard, linebackers Alex McCalister and Cassanova McKinzy, defensive back James Sample and safety Orion Stewart to reserve/futures contracts.
